Getting a quote
Double glazing is a fantastic method to increase the insulation of your home and help reduce your energy costs. Condensation between the glass panes could cause problems. A crack in the hermetic seal allows moisture to enter the sealed unit. This causes the glass to turn cloudy and white with time. The best option is get a quote from an experienced and reputable installer to fix the window. This will ensure the problem is addressed correctly and won't happen again in the future.
While some may attempt to fix the problem themselves by drilling a hole in the spacer bar and either blowing warm air or putting silica crystals within the bar, it is best to seek advice from an expert. The reason for this is that these solutions only work for a short time, and if the original problem isn't addressed the misty window will come back. It is also crucial to find a skilled tradesperson who has experience in the repair of double glazing.
The hermetic seal can be the cause of misting in a double glassing-glazed window. This is because the seal around the edges of the sealed unit has deteriorated and allows humidity to pass between the glass panes. However, this doesn't mean you require windows replaced, since the frame is able to remain in place.
The most common way to repair a misted window is to replace double glazed window the sealed unit. This is less expensive than replacing the whole window. Additionally, it's an excellent opportunity to upgrade the glass to A-rated energy-efficient glass to save even more money on heating bills.
